The service settings for rehabilitation programs normally fall under the categories of residential/inpatient and outpatient treatment. And prior to inspecting rehabilitation prices, it is necessary to understand your choices to understand where to start The distinctions in between the two involve the requirements of the individual trying to stop.

Only they can state which of the options is the finest for an individual's case. Inpatient or domestic treatment requires that a private stays in the facility for treatment. They may get visitation days and family activities, depending on the center's plan. However the isolation from external contact is indicated to assist them focus on their recovery process.

Outpatient treatment, on the other hand, does not demand a 24/7 stay for treatment. It allows the individual to remain house while getting treatment, and they only require to go to the center for sessions of treatment. Still, it is advised for moderate to mild cases, as it needs self-control. It can only work if they have a safe environment to go house to, with individuals supporting them, complimentary from the temptation of regression - how much does drug rehab cost without insurance.

Besides rehab itself, there are other services required for rehab that an individual might need. For circumstances, prior to beginning treatment, they must go through a detoxing process. This is officially the initial step, and it may require medical attention and medication. Detox can be done either as an outpatient or inpatient detox.

Therapy, assistance group sessions, psychiatric follow-ups healing isn't over once you end up the program. However they are needed to avoid regression in the most effective way. Make sure to factor them in as well when doing your mathematics. The final sum of the treatment will depend upon a number of elements. The rates change depending on the center you will choose and the service you will need.

Besides the center you select, the time that it may take will affect the last amount, too. And that can be a bit difficult to predict given that each individual has their own speed. However what you can do is get an average price quote and attempt to utilize that to compare prices in between centers.

Some inpatient programs consist of detox as part of the program, others do not. The symptoms and level of care will likewise influence the final cost the more intense they are, the more attention they require. For outpatient detox, they typically range between $1,000 and $5,000 - how much does inpatient drug rehab cost. A 30-day detox program can cost from $250 to $800 a day, typically.

For a 30-day program, costs can range from $6,000 to as much as $20,000, depending on the facilities, how popular they are, how specialized they are, and so on. For longer programs, like 60-day or 90-day alternatives, an individual may pay from $12,000 to $60,000. Although they tend to be longer than inpatient treatment, they are generally less expensive.
